Dynamic Analysis And Optimization Design Of Unconventional Dedicated Tower Crane

Unconventional dedicated tower crane is a kind of new type tower crane isdesigned for specific architecture; it makes up for construction of common crane in thesimilar thermal power plant cooling tower、chimney structure、railway bridge and otherspecific architectures. Due to the construction level bridge in the design, it can lift thebuilding materials and transport them horizontally at the same time. Greatly improve theconstruction efficiency, reducing the cost of the project.In this paper, the theoretical basis of analysis is finite element method, and theplatform of analysis is the large-scale finite element analysis software ANSYS. Throughthe analysis of the structure size and performance of unconventional dedicated towercrane, established the finite element model of tower crane.Static analysis of unconventional dedicated tower crane in the two kinds of staticbalance dangerous condition. Modal and harmonic response analysis of tower crane,extracts of the former8natural frequencies and vibration modes, and analysis of thevibration modes. Carry out the harmonic response of displacement curves of differentparts in simple harmonic excitation. And compared with the results of modal analysis,get the most prone to vibration frequency.Reference to national seismic code, calculated the value of seismic spectrum oftower crane, seismic spectrum analysis of tower crane by spectrum analysis module ofANSYS software. And obtained some preliminary results, provide a certain reference toSeismic design of earthquake resistance of tower crane. Analysis of hoisting system of unconventional dedicated tower crane,Establishedthe mathematical model of hoisting system, and improved particle swarm optimizationalgorithm. Achieved the optimized of hoisting system of unconventional dedicatedtower crane by MATLAB, and the effect is obvious.
